Johannesburg - Cassper Nyovest is sick of being treated like the Michelle of Destiny's Child and wants to be the Beyoncé!
Poor Cassper is tired of radio stations not playing his hits, and so in an interview on Metro FM, he suggested that SA should start appreciating him for the star he is.
"I just put out 20 songs. I don't have one song that's playing on radio. We've been trying to submit for almost three weeks now for a new song on radio. They don't play my stuff on radio, man," Cassper said.
"For me, after doing the Dome, I need to be treated like Beyoncé in my country. Like the radio is supposed to play me like Beyoncé, you know what I'm saying? And I need it," he added.
Cassper says he thinks there may be a vendetta against him, and says that it might stem from him not hanging out with radio DJs.
"There's a personal vendetta against me, and I hear about it a lot. Apparently DJs say I'm too big now, I don't greet them or they don't see me around. People want me to chill with them and I'm busy," he adds.
But it's not all sad news for Cassper. The Doc Shebeleza rapper has just revealed that his second album has gone platinum!
